实现 "mysql binlog日志 可以删除" 教程

一、流程图

classDiagram
    class 小白
    class 开发者
    小白 --> 开发者: 请求删除binlog日志
    开发者 --> 小白: 教学示范

二、步骤表格

步骤 操作
1 连接到MySQL数据库
2 查看当前的binlog文件
3 删除指定的binlog文件

三、具体操作步骤及代码示例

1. 连接到MySQL数据库

首先,打开终端,使用mysql命令连接到MySQL数据库:

mysql -u root -p

2. 查看当前的binlog文件

接着,查看当前的binlog文件,找到需要删除的binlog文件名:

show binary logs;

3. 删除指定的binlog文件

最后,使用PURGE BINARY LOGS命令删除指定的binlog文件,例如删除名为mysql-bin.000003的日志文件:

PURGE BINARY LOGS TO 'mysql-bin.000003';

四、代码解释

  • mysql -u root -p:通过mysql命令连接到MySQL数据库,-u表示指定用户名,-p表示输入密码。
  • show binary logs;:查看当前的binlog文件列表。
  • PURGE BINARY LOGS TO 'mysql-bin.000003';:删除指定的binlog文件,后面跟着要删除的文件名。

五、状态图

stateDiagram
    [*] --> 连接MySQL数据库
    连接MySQL数据库 --> 查看当前binlog文件
    查看当前binlog文件 --> 删除指定binlog文件
    删除指定binlog文件 --> [*]

通过以上步骤,你就可以完成删除MySQL binlog日志的操作了。希望这篇文章对你有所帮助,欢迎继续学习和探索更多关于MySQL的知识。祝你学习顺利!